Notes:
"In Vinegia : per Pietro, e Zuanmaria fratelli de i Nicolini da Sabio: Ad instantia di Baldessar de Costantini, áa l'insegna di San Georgio"--Colphon. Every other page is consecutively numbered. Signatures: aa¹⁰ A-2O⁸. Includes a collection of fragments purporting to be the work of Greek and Latin writers in Italian translation, first published at Rome in 1498 with commentary by Giovanni Nanni, who was probably the author himself. Woodcut printer's mark on t.p. resembles the mark of Johann Froben; historiated and decorated initials. Paper edges painted blue. Side-notes; vertical chain lines. Includes index.
